About the role
Pay Details: Grade 6 ,SCP 14 - 19, £29,540 –£32,061 (Per Annum)
Hours of Work / Working Pattern: 37 hours, Monday – Thursday 8.30 – 5.00, Friday 8.30 – 4.30
Main Place of Work: You will have access to office space in Barry and work across the Vale of Glamorgan, including the opportunity to work from home according to the needs of the service.


Description: As a Social Care Officer, you will support children, young people and their families/carers, in line with the relevant legislation, guidance, regulations and national standards. You will work independently, and as part of a multi-agency team, undertaking assessments in partnership with children, young people and families to enable them to achieve the outcomes they want to and that meet their needs.

About you
You will need:

Experience of working with children, young people and their families.
Experience of working in a team.
Experience of collating and evaluating information.
Awareness and understanding of the issues in relation to children with complexity of need.
Knowledge of child development.
Knowledge of different types of social work intervention.
